Along with our many blessings, we continue to meetour challenges with faith and hope. We have seen:

• The healthcare situation become increasinglyuncertain and costly.

• Many people sign up for The Affordable Care Act, butin order to get their monthly premiums to an affordablerate, they must choose a $4,000 - $6,000 deductible.This means they have to pay out-of-pocket until thatdeductible is met, making them essentially uninsureduntil a catastrophe strikes.

• Some patients who are eligible for Medicaid orMedicare are unable to find a practice that isaccepting new patients or their insurance.

OUR MISSIONThe Maryland/Pennsylvania Program of Missionof Mercy seeks to restore dignity and provide“healing through Love”by offering free primaryhealthcare, dental care and prescription medicationsto the uninsured and underinsured working poorthrough our mobile medical clinic.

Mission of Mercy is a nonprofit 501(c)(3) organizationthat began serving patients in 1994. With thesupport of more than 260 volunteer medical andadministrative professionals, Mission of Mercyhas served more than 40,000 patients throughnearly 194,000 patient visits during the past 20years. In addition, the Maryland/Pennsylvaniaprogram has dispensed more than 374,000 freeprescription medications.

Dental care is a crisis in the U.S. Since dental services are not included inthe Affordable Care Act (Obamacare) or national medical assistance programs,many people cannot access affordable, let alone FREE, dental care.

At Mission of Mercy in Maryland/Pennsylvania, we have been offering freedental care alongside our medical care since 1995. We see patients every daywho need multiple extractions, have massive infections and periodontal disease,and are in excruciating pain - with no money to pay for their care.

Mission of Mercy wants to expand our program services and capacityso that we may serve more dental patients and alleviate the vast suffering.

Acquiring a multi-chair mobile dental unit will:

Provide a much more efficient clinical setting that offers doctors abetter working environment to serve patients, which will attractmore dental volunteers.

Offer operational efficiencies that will allow us to provide anestimated 20 - 30 patients per day with much-needed dentalcare (we currently average 8 - 10 patients each clinic day).

FREDERICK COUNTY, MD

Mercy is “On the Move”as we dedicate our newMobile Medical Unit

Thanks to a generous grant fromthe Kahlert Foundation, we wereable to order a new NewmarCanyon Star RV this past fallthat has been retrofitted for ourpurposes. Our newMobile MedicalUnit is 40 feet long (compared tothe old unit’s 37 feet). Additionally,the new unit has three slidersthat expand the width from nineto 13 feet to accommodate threemedical suites and an expandedpharmacy area. Overall, it willallow for a more comfortableworking environment for ourmedical team!
